原文:java.util.Map源碼分析

Map是一個接口,一個map不能包含重復的key,每個key只能映射唯一一個value。 Map接口是用來取代Dictionary抽象類的。 Map接口提供三個集合視圖, .key的集合 .value的集合 .key value的集合。map內元素的順序取決於Iterator的具體實現,獲取集合視圖其實是獲取一個迭代器,實現對遍歷元素細節的隱藏。TreeMap類能保證遍歷元素的順序,而HashM ...

2016-06-05 23:36 0 3761 推薦指數:

查看詳情

import java.util.Map

import java.util.HashMap;import java.util.Map; /** * java.util.Map * Map看起來像是一個多行兩列的表格。 * 以key-value對的形式存放元素。 * 在Map中key不允許重復(重復是依靠key的equals判斷 ...

Thu May 14 03:29:00 CST 2020 0 928
Java.util.Map排序輸出

java的眾多Map實現中,Map基本上是不能保證順序的(LinkedHashMap可以保證插入順序或者訪問順序,TreeMap默認按照key升序但可以自定義Comparator),在開發過程中當數據量不是很大的時候,使用HashMap去統計數據非常方便,但是為了使得輸出結果更美觀一些,我們需要 ...

Wed Dec 27 22:41:00 CST 2017 0 1407
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M